How Developers Pay for Cloud, GPUs and Hosting With Crypto (2026 Data)
Every guide to "paying for a VPS with crypto" lists the same three hosts that take Bitcoin at checkout. That is not how most developers actually do it. The bigger pattern, visible only from the card side, is developers loading crypto onto a prepaid Visa or Mastercard and paying the vendors that will never add a crypto button: Vercel, Cloudflare, RunPod, Railway, AWS.
This post is built on that card-side view. We looked at 12 months of anonymized, aggregated SolCard purchases at 25 developer-infrastructure vendors, about 32,000 settled transactions from roughly 5,000 cards. No accounts, no identities, just merchant names, transaction counts and ticket sizes. Three things stood out: GPU rental is already a fifth of developer infra spend, it bills far more often than anything else, and the whole category doubled between the first and second half of the period.
Card networks do not attach a clean category to a merchant, so we grouped vendors by hand into seven lanes. Shares are of the transactions we could attribute to one of the 25 vendors; long-tail hosts we could not identify are excluded.
| Lane | Share of infra transactions | Cards using it | Purchases per card (12 mo) | Avg. ticket (USD) | Vendors in the lane |
|---|---|---|---|---|---|
| VPS & shared hosting | 30% | ~2,150 | 4.4 | ~$43 | Hostinger, Contabo, Hetzner, OVH, Vultr, DigitalOcean, Linode |
| GPU & AI compute | 22% | ~690 | 10.2 | ~$65 | Vast.ai, RunPod |
| App platforms & managed DB | 22% | ~1,580 | 4.4 | ~$38 | Vercel, Railway, Netlify, Render, Fly.io, Heroku, Supabase, MongoDB |
| Domains & CDN | 14% | ~1,230 | 3.6 | ~$52 | Cloudflare, GoDaddy, Namecheap |
| Hyperscalers | 4.5% | ~560 | 2.6 | ~$319 | AWS, Google Cloud, Azure |
| Blockchain RPC | 5% | ~700 | 2.3 | ~$58 | Alchemy, QuickNode, Helius |
| Dev tools | 3% | ~360 | 2.7 | ~$32 | GitHub |
Hosting is the widest lane by a distance: more cards touch a VPS or shared-hosting vendor than any other kind of infrastructure, and Hostinger alone is the single most-used vendor in the dataset. That lines up with who funds a card with crypto in the first place: freelancers and small teams in markets where a $5 to $40 monthly hosting bill is the hard part, not the code.
The number that surprised us is in the fourth column. A hosting customer makes about four purchases a year. A GPU-compute customer makes ten, and at the largest vendor in the lane the figure is closer to fourteen.
This is a billing-model artefact, not a spending-habits one. Vast.ai and RunPod meter by the hour and run on prepaid balances, so a developer training a model or running inference tops up in small increments, over and over, rather than paying one invoice at month end. Each top-up is a card authorization. For anyone funding that card with crypto, it means the card has to clear a stream of small charges reliably, not one big one.
The lane is also young. GPU compute did not exist as a category in our 90-day spending breakdown from July; twelve months of data show it at a fifth of all developer infra purchases, second only to hosting.
At the other end of the table, AWS, Google Cloud and Azure account for under 5% of transactions but carry an average ticket around $319, roughly seven times the hosting average. These are monthly usage invoices, billed once, for real workloads.
That combination, few charges and large ones, is exactly the profile a prepaid card is worst at. A $5,000 monthly load limit is generous for a Vercel Pro seat; it is a ceiling for a production AWS bill. Developers on hyperscalers are the ones most likely to keep a crypto card as a secondary payment method for one account rather than the primary rail.
Ranked by transaction count over the 12 months. Distinct cards are shown so you can separate "many small charges" from "many people".
| # | Vendor | Distinct cards | Purchases per card |
|---|---|---|---|
| 1 | Hostinger | ~1,040 | 5.2 |
| 2 | Vast.ai | ~380 | 13.7 |
| 3 | Vercel | ~680 | 5.6 |
| 4 | Cloudflare | ~760 | 3.4 |
| 5 | GoDaddy | ~490 | 3.8 |
| 6 | RunPod | ~380 | 4.8 |
| 7 | Railway | ~500 | 2.6 |
| 8 | Contabo | ~325 | 3.4 |
| 9 | GitHub | ~360 | 2.7 |
| 10 | Alchemy | ~475 | 2.1 |
Cloudflare is the interesting one: fourth by transactions but second by reach. It is the vendor most developers touch at least once, usually for a domain or a $20 Pro plan, and then rarely again. Vast.ai is the mirror image: a small group of cards generating a very high volume of charges.
Two Solana-native names, Helius and Alchemy, sit inside the top 25 with QuickNode. Given that most crypto-card deposits arrive on Solana, it is not surprising that developers building on the chain pay their RPC provider with the same balance.
Comparing the two halves of the 12-month window, developer-infrastructure purchases on crypto cards grew 107%, from roughly 10,400 transactions in the first six months to 21,500 in the second. Growth was broad, but not even: GPU compute grew more than fourfold, blockchain RPC, app platforms and hyperscalers roughly doubled, hosting grew by half, and GitHub barely moved.
Some of that is SolCard growing. Most of it, judging by the mix, is the AI build-out reaching individual developers: more people renting GPUs by the hour, more people deploying agents on Railway or Vercel, more people paying for inference through OpenRouter or Cursor. Those are the same people who often get paid in USDC and would rather not route it through a bank to pay a $20 invoice.
- Check the billing model before you pick a card. Metered vendors (Vast.ai, RunPod, most inference APIs) generate many small authorizations. A card that declines on the tenth charge is worse than one with a slightly higher fee. Keep the balance topped above your typical burn.
- Know the load limit. On SolCard's virtual card the limit is $5,000 per month, with a $10 issuance fee and 5% per top-up. That covers any hosting, platform or GPU bill in this dataset comfortably; it does not cover a large hyperscaler account. Verified users on the Platinum tier pay 0% on top-ups.
- Watch for prepaid-card policies. GitHub is the smallest lane here, and its billing documentation states that prepaid cards are not accepted. Read each vendor's payment page before you rely on any card for a production account.
- One card, one line item. Hosting, domains and app platforms are all small, recurring, card-billed charges. Paying them from one crypto-funded balance gives you a single expense line and one balance to watch, which is most of the appeal.

- Source: anonymized, aggregated SolCard card transactions, settled purchases only, over the 12 months to September 2026. No user identifiers, account data or individual transactions were used; cells with fewer than 25 transactions were dropped.
- Vendor matching: merchant names were matched to 25 known infrastructure vendors by pattern. Hosts we could not identify are not counted, so shares are of identified infra spend, not of all developer spending.
- Tickets: average ticket is computed on USD-denominated transactions only, to avoid mixing currencies.
- Sample: about 32,000 transactions from roughly 5,000 cards. Large enough to rank lanes and vendors; not a market-share estimate for the vendors themselves.
- Scope: this reflects one crypto card's customers, who skew toward freelancers and small teams in markets with limited card access. A corporate cloud bill paid by a finance team looks nothing like this.
